よろしくお願いします。
具体的な質問:サンドボックス環境でアプリ内購入をテストしているときに、エラー -1001「iTunes ストアに接続できません」が発生したため:
www.sandbox.itunes.apple.com
がダウンしているかどうかを知ることは重要ですか?- そうでない場合、Apple のサンドボックスがダウンしているかどうかをどうやって知ることができますか?
背景: iOS アプリにアプリ内購入を追加し、サンドボックスでテストしています。productsRequest:didReceiveResponse
メソッドを受け取り、製品の配列を受け取ることができます。SKPayment を SKPaymentQueue に追加すると、問題が発生します。
私はやった:
- 一致するプロビジョニング プロファイルを持つ特定の appID (com.company.appname に * はありません)
- それらをxcodeでダウンロードしました
- 私のアプリのバンドル ID は、#1 と iTunesConnect にあるものと一致します
- 更新された Xcode 設定 ( Troy Bryant のチュートリアルに記載されているコード署名など)
- アプリと製品を iTunesConnect に登録しました
- 提出済み、拒否されたバイナリ (ステータスは再びアップロード待ち)
- Ray Wenderlich チュートリアルのコードを使用しました (このコードは以前に別のテスト アプリで動作していましたが、そのテスト プロジェクトを削除しました)。
- iTunesConnect にテスト ユーザーを追加しました
- テスト前にアプリストアからサインアウトする
- その他: アプリを削除してから、もう一度テストしてください。iPhoneのトータルリセット
- iTunesConnect での最後の変更から 24 時間待機
他の提案があれば、親切に助けてください。私の主な質問は、サンドボックス サーバーに問題があるかどうかを知る方法です。